This small-group wine tasting tour in Thessaloniki takes participants on a delightful journey through the city’s vibrant wine culture, exploring a selection of local wine bars and sampling a diverse array of Greek wine varieties.

Over the course of 2.5 hours, an English-speaking guide will lead the group to 3 different wine bars in the city center, where they’ll have the opportunity to taste 6 distinct Greek wines, including 2 white, 2 red, and 2 rosé.

Along with the wine samples, guests will enjoy traditional Greek meze, or appetizers, perfectly paired to complement the flavors.

This immersive experience provides an in-depth look at Greece’s rich wine history, production methods, and global recognition.

Cancellation and Meeting

Thessaloniki: Small-Group Wine Tasting Tour With Appetizers - Cancellation and Meeting

Guests have the flexibility to cancel their reservation up to 24 hours before the scheduled tour, after which point the cancellation policy no longer applies.

The tour meeting point is at Aristotelous Square, in front of the Electra Palace Hotel, providing a convenient and centralized location for participants to gather. This allows the group to easily meet up and start the wine tasting experience together.

The free cancellation policy gives travelers peace of mind and the ability to adjust their plans if needed. The meeting point’s prime location in the heart of Thessaloniki’s city center also makes it simple for guests to find and access the tour.
